Weight Watchers
Weight watchers and the like are naturally afraid of wls because they know that one day they will be obsolete. Come on a temporary diet or a lifetime of change, they are scared of loosing their pocketbooks and should be. That said it is a good program, problem is most people can't sustain eating so few calories when they have to deal with hunger. As for wanting to get a handle on what you are eating that is great! If weight watchers helps you do that then use it, I know I have considered pulling out my old ww stuff. If you can't eat that many points worth in a day lower the number of points. WLS patient serving sizes are much smaller than normal recommended serving sizes. Remember you are medically supervised, just make sure to get your protien in.

Foaming at the mouth-- literally
well hormones are stored in fat and when you burn the fat the hormones are released which means for many women they start menstruating heavy or more often or finally after a long time of not. I would guess most of the pre menopausal women on this site experienced some changes to their periods in the first month or so after surgery, I know I had my first one in over a year.

Soup & Cereal--friend or foe
Cereal and milk together make me slime so that is a no go for me. I can't handle the liquid and solid together like that. However hot soup does work, partly because it hot so it's easier to go down and partly becuse the chunks are soft and mushie. For me I don't really experience hunger anymore so it doesn't matter to me if I eat a mushie meal here or there, as long as I have one fully solid meal a day I don't actually feel hungry.

Man on the brink of surgery
Excresise is good for you yes, and it will help you to lose faster, that said... I know of several banded people who did not excersise through the entire losing process and they hit goal! While we should all get out and walk everyday the overall success of your weightloss is not hanging in the balance, it's merely calories in vs calories burned, pure and simple. About carbonation, I found that I could drink carbonation just fine until I had really good restriction, and now I can't, but everyone is different. I can eat crispy/thin crust pizza but it is uncomfortable for me so I don't anymore, I can eat a tender steak but I have to chew so long that I quickly lose interest so I rarely bother, and I used to LOVE it. I honestly don't have much of a tate for food anymore, it has become a sorce of fuel for my body.
